#716259 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#716259 is composed of 44.3% red, 38.4%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 13.3% magenta, 21.2%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 22.5 degrees, a saturation of 11.9% and a lightness of 39.6%. #716259 color hex could be obtained by blending #e2c4b2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

● #716259 color description : Very dark grayish orange.
#716259 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#716259 has RGB values of R:113, G:98, B:89 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.13, Y:0.21,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 7430745.
